aboutsummaryrefslogtreecommitdiffstats
path: root/includes/api/ApiFeedWatchlist.php
diff options
context:
space:
mode:
authorUmherirrender <umherirrender_de.wp@web.de>2020-07-27 19:38:48 +0200
committerUmherirrender <umherirrender_de.wp@web.de>2020-07-27 19:38:48 +0200
commit1c8cfecae7cacd7ed428c72d34a2988314497185 (patch)
treecf0d67a73ee418c6988930becb73bf34e80aa837 /includes/api/ApiFeedWatchlist.php
parent81ec9af35e76355b1bea4ce5c2546ed2c0b73c9d (diff)
downloadmediawikicore-1c8cfecae7cacd7ed428c72d34a2988314497185.tar.gz
mediawikicore-1c8cfecae7cacd7ed428c72d34a2988314497185.zip
Move init of array outside of try/catch in api action=feedwatchlist
Init in try block may not done when reaching catch block Change-Id: I5fee6e673b5ac353b549adf3a78cda00fdc68841
Diffstat (limited to 'includes/api/ApiFeedWatchlist.php')
-rw-r--r--includes/api/ApiFeedWatchlist.php2
1 files changed, 1 insertions, 1 deletions
diff --git a/includes/api/ApiFeedWatchlist.php b/includes/api/ApiFeedWatchlist.php
index a4073438a027..0abc86fae946 100644
--- a/includes/api/ApiFeedWatchlist.php
+++ b/includes/api/ApiFeedWatchlist.php
@@ -51,6 +51,7 @@ class ApiFeedWatchlist extends ApiBase {
$config = $this->getConfig();
$feedClasses = $config->get( 'FeedClasses' );
$params = [];
+ $feedItems = [];
try {
$params = $this->extractRequestParams();
@@ -110,7 +111,6 @@ class ApiFeedWatchlist extends ApiBase {
$module->execute();
$data = $module->getResult()->getResultData( [ 'query', 'watchlist' ] );
- $feedItems = [];
foreach ( (array)$data as $key => $info ) {
if ( ApiResult::isMetadataKey( $key ) ) {
continue;